About

Hiltingbury is a suburban area within the borough of Eastleigh centred on Hiltingbury Road and the adjoining residential streets. The neighbourhood is built around a long recreation ground with football pitches, tennis courts and a children’s play area, and a small parade of shops that includes a post office and cafés. Local education is anchored by Hiltingbury Infant and Junior schools, and the community uses a village hall and sports pavilions for clubs and events. Street patterns are a mix of post-war terraces and later housing estates, with pavements and cycle links that connect residential pockets to the local amenities.

A notable local landmark is the series of three connected lakes to the west of the main road, formed where gravel extraction filled with water; the shoreline is threaded with public paths and hides for watching waterfowl and dragonflies. Anglers use marked pegs along parts of the banks, and the paths link to quieter woodlands and field edges where walkers meet established routes. Regular bus services run along the main road, providing straightforward connections to Eastleigh rail and town services.

Area overview

On average Hiltingbury has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 25 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 1.8%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Hiltingbury is £83,652 per year. There are 6 schools in Hiltingbury: 3 primary (1 Outstanding and 2 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). Hiltingbury is home to around 8,768 people, with a population density of about 2,552.0 per km2.

Property prices in Hiltingbury

Based on 108 recent sales, the median property price is £525,000 in Hiltingbury area, with individual transactions ranging from £75,250 up to £1,575,000.
